This One Pot Buffalo Chicken Pasta Recipe is easy to make in a skillet with a delicious cream sauce and your choice of pasta. Use fresh, rotisserie, or leftover chicken!

Ingredients

  • 1 large boneless skinless chicken breast (equal to 1 lb.)
  • ½ cup blue cheese dressing (can sub ranch)
  • 2 Tablespoons butter (divided)
  • ½ cup yellow onion (diced)
  • 1 stick celery (diced)
  • 3 cloves garlic (minced)
  • 14.5 oz. diced tomatoes (undrained, (1 can))
  • 4 cups chicken broth
  • 1 lb. penne
  • 1/2 cup buffalo sauce
  • 8 oz. cream cheese (softened and cubed)
  • 1.5 cups cheddar (shredded)
  • 1 cup mozzarella (shredded)
  • 1 pinch red pepper flakes (optional)
  • 2 tablespoons cold butter (optional)

Directions

  1. 1

    PRO Tip: Set the cheddar, mozzarella, and cream cheese out ahead of time. We want them near room temperature when we add them to the pasta.

  2. 2

    Place chicken in a pot of water and bring to a gentle boil. (A gentle boil ensures that the chicken doesn’t become tough.) Cook for 15 minutes, until cooked through. Remove and use two forks to shred. Toss with blue cheese dressing and set aside.

  3. 3

    Melt butter in a large high-walled skillet over medium heat. Add the onions and celery. Cook for 5 minutes, until softened. Add the garlic and cook for 1 more minute.
